Transaction edfe81af7405987075c7bd429fa2c81df8e5e6299b18dd7aaf0e90bfd5845d5f
1 Input
2 Outputs
- edfe81af7405987075c7bd429fa2c81df8e5e6299b18dd7aaf0e90bfd5845d5f:0
- edfe81af7405987075c7bd429fa2c81df8e5e6299b18dd7aaf0e90bfd5845d5f:1
value 7118
address 18HMGSTcyFmiLWCU6BUCd6934Xu9RXta1u
value 255677
address 1DobDGeugBRuKtmaqQHi9koTEESHSWfB2z